To: digitalradio@yahoogroups.com Date: Thursday, October 22, 2009, 2:56 AM That is a difficult choice Pat. I am an old Mixw user too, paid my many to Nick many years ago. My sense, no facts, is that Mixw is a dying product. It is a good product but I just have a hunch that Nick has tired of the project and that it is not likely to get the updates frequently enough to compete with DM780, fldigi, pocketdigi, or Multipsk. You can run MixW with FLdigi (other other apps with RS ID) in the background and use RSID receive just as a way to keep any eye on what is on the band .
